Lewis Acid Mediated Cascade Friedel-Craft/Alkyne Indol-2-yl Cation Cyclization/Vinyl Cation Trapping for the Synthesis of N-Fused Indole Derivatives.

Organic Letters 2017 October 7
A Lewis acid promoted cascade Friedel-Craft/alkyne indol-2-yl cation cyclization/vinyl cation trapping for an efficient and divergent synthesis of N-fused indoles is developed. The present study illustrates the first example of an alkyne as a nucleophile on the less explored indol-2-yl cation. The method efficiently affords pharmaceutically important pyrrolizino-quinolines and complex fused indole derivatives in high yields.
